About this school
Edythe & Lloyd Katz Elementary School is
an urban public school
in Las Vegas, Nevada that is part of Clark County School District.
It serves 590 students
in grades Pre-K - 5 with a student/teacher ratio of 15.5:1.
Its teachers have had 114 projects funded on DonorsChoose.
